Cold chamber die casting machines are an essential component of the manufacturing process for a range of products. These machines are specifically designed for casting metals with high melting points, such as aluminum, brass, and copper. The process involves injecting molten metal into a mold cavity under high pressure, resulting in a precise and consistent final product.
